Miss Corey:
Miss Corey was born in Upstate New York and began dancing and performing at a young age. She studied ballet at modern at Skidmore College before moving to Oakland, California where she studied at the Shawl-Anderson Dance Center. In the Bay Area Corey discovered a love of modern release style and gymnastics. She had the opportunity to perform with Raisa Punki in Punki-Co’s production of Pick Cells. In addition to her work in dance, Corey is also an accomplished fire dancer. (And yes, she spins real fire!) Best known for her groundbreaking work in fan manipulation, Corey has taught workshops from Kiev, Ukraine to Portland, Oregon and everywhere in between. She has performed in Canada, various music festivals throughout the north-east and many local events in her upstate New York home. She enjoys fusing dance and flow arts in her artistic direction and choreography. Corey continues her creative education and is working toward a full length theatrical flow arts production. Corey’s passion for dance is fueled by inspiring creative minds and bodies. She has lead NYPAC’s Dancers to Platinum & XTreme Gold Medals at both Regional and National Competitions in Tap, Contemporary, Lyrical & Acro. Miss Corey's Choreography for "Start Your Engines" won the highest award, the XCallibur Trophy in the Spring 2017. Her Teen and Senior Soloists both won the top overall titles in recent competitions. Miss Corey's Jazz Choreography won The Golden Ticket to The World Dance Championship in 2022 and she also received the Jazz Excellence Award. She is very excited to be teaching at NYPAC for her 8th year this fall.

Miss Shayla:
Miss Shayla has been dancing since the age of 3 and has been trained in a wide variety of styles. She grew up dancing at Precision Dance Academy where she was instructed by Miss Cyara, Miss Jackie, and Miss Cynthia. Along with studio training, she was also a member and captain of the her middle school and high school dance teams. She has performed at many charity events as well as world famous stages such as Lincoln Center’s Avery Fischer and Alice Tully Halls. Miss Shayla has won many state titles and national awards at the National Dance Alliance in Orlando/ Daytona, FL as well as Dance Team Union in Las Vegas, NV. Miss Shayla continued her dance education at Ramapo College of New Jersey where she was a member of the Ramapo College Dance Team. During her time on RCDT she performed at the Men and Women DIII basketball games as well as competing nationally. Her senior year she was given the opportunity to choreograph basketball routines for the dance team to perform during the 2017-18 season. Competing with the team she ranked as high as 3rd in the nation and had the opportunity to perform at the Prudential Center in Newark, NJ. Miss Shayla received the “Rookie of the Year” award her first year on the team in 2015 and the “Ultimate Dedication” award in 2018. She graduated from Ramapo College with a Bachelor’s Degree in Contemporary Arts. Miss Shayla has been instructing dance classes ever since she graduated from high school. She also was a head coach for the West Milford Junior and Varsity dance teams. Miss Shayla's choreography has won Platinum and XTreme Platinum awards in Kickline, Jazz, Lyrical & Contemporary. Miss Shayla's choreography won 2 XCallibur Trophies at Dance Xplosion in 2018 and the top Senior Solo Choreography in 2021. Her Kickline choreography won the Golden Ticket and a spot at the World Dance Championship in 2022. Miss Shayla is also the director of the Elite Dance Company of Morris County. Dance is such an important part of Shayla's life and she is so excited to share her passion at NYPAC for a 8th year!

Miss Becky:
Miss Becky grew up in the small historic town of Owego, NY, where she began dancing at the age of 3. As a student of dance, she has participated in numerous dance competitions such as the United States Tournament of Dance national competition, where she placed second overall as Miss Dance of the United States. She was also selected to be on the United States Dance Team, and participated in and was crowned Miss Dance of New York as well as achieving many other dance titles, throughout her career. She decided to further her dance career after graduating from high school as she attended The College at Brockport. While at Brockport, Miss Becky was a member of the college dance team and took classes with choreographers such as Mia Michaels, Wade Robson, Tyce Diorio and Shane Sparks. After graduating from Brockport with a dual major in arts for children and dance, she was presented with the opportunity to tour with "Sesame Street Live", across the United States. Miss Becky's awesome choreography has won Platinum & XTreme Golds in Regionals & Nationals with NYPAC in Hip Hop, Lyrical, Contemporary & Jazz. She has also won the prestigious award of the Most Entertaining Choreography in 2016. Miss Becky's choreography won a Golden Ticket and a spot at the World Dance Championship in 2022. She is excited to share her love and knowledge of dance with the students at NYPAC for her 9th Year this fall.

MISS HEATHER
Miss Heather started dancing at the age of 3 at a small studio in Marlboro, NY and has trained in several different styles of dance. She was a member of the Advanced Dance Company at Newburgh Free Academy throughout her high school career, with whom she had the honor of performing in Disney World among other venues and at various charity events. She recently received her BA in dance from Hunter College where she studied ballet and modern dance. While at Hunter, Heather was one of five dancers chosen to restage works by choreographer Merce Cunningham under the direction of several renowned Cunningham dancers. She also had the opportunity to take classes with previous Trisha Brown and Jose Limon company members, as well as several Broadway performers. Miss Heather's Sparklette Girls Competition Team won the highest awards at Power of Dance Competition in 2021. Miss Heather's Lyrical choreography won a Golden Ticket to the World Dance Championship in 2022. Miss Heather is so excited to share her love and knowledge of dance with the students NYPAC for her 5th year.

Miss Keala
Miss Keala has been training as a dancer since she was three years old due to encouragement from her mother who was a professional dancer and dance teacher. She started dancing with a highly competitive team at the age of eleven and continued training with that studio in ballet, jazz, breaking, hip hop, and popping. She was trained by Quinell Dixon in Krump, Marc Cleary in Hip Hop, B-Boy Juice in breaking, and Omeed Simmatob from The Body Poets in popping. She also studied dance at her high school for four years where she served as head dance captain. Miss Keala continued to assistant coach and assistant choreograph for the dance and performance team for three years; while continuing to teach in local studios. She has competed and taken her teams to World's Hip Hop International, Showstoppers, Jump!, Buildabeast, and TSC. She has trained at various studios such as Culture Shock, Millennium, and ImmaSpace. Miss Keala has won many top awards and honors for her hip hop choreography at NYPAC and she is excited to be starting her 4TH year teaching competitive & recreational hip hop with us!

MISS JACKIE W.
Miss Jackie began her dance training at age three with Stagelite Centre of Performing Arts in Pequannock, New Jersey. There she studied ballet, pointe, jazz, tap, and contemporary and started competing at the regional and national levels by age six. Jackie went on to study at Muhlenberg College in Allentown, Pennsylvania. She graduated in 2012 with honors, receiving a B.A. in Dance and Theatre. While at Muhlenberg, Jackie had the opportunity to study under Karen Dearborn, Charles O. Anderson, and Corrie Franz-Cowart, while performing in many faculty and student concerts. She also had the pleasure of choreographing several modern and ballet pieces of her own for the student concerts and was a member of the Copasetic Rhythm tap group. In the summer of 2011 Jackie worked as an intern at Dance Place in Washington, D.C. with Carla Perlo and Deborah Riley. She continues her education and performance in New York City, Philadelphia, and Los Angeles. Jackie wants to share her passion for dance and the arts with all of her students. Miss Jackie will be teaching many different styles of dance this year, competitive, recreational and company levels, for her 2nd year at NYPAC!

Miss Kamaria
Miss Kamaria was born & raised in New York. She began her dance training at Mind Builders Creative Arts Center in the Bronx, NY at the age of two, and at Newburgh Performing Arts Academy where she trained in Dance, Singing, and Theater, and was Dance Captain of the dance ensemble “Expressions” and a member of the Hip-Hop team “Synergy'. As a member of “Synergy'' Kamaria performed for the Harlem Globetrotters halftime performances at Madison Square Garden and the Barclays Center, and for the New York Knicks Pre-game show at Madison Square Garden. In addition to her dance endeavors, Kamaria has recorded musical ads for Certicare Car Dealership, and Brother Sewing Machines. Kamaria attended The Ailey School Summer Intensive, Independent Study Program, and Scholarship Program, where she performed in “Little Shop of Horrors” choreographed and directed by Judine Somerville. As a member of the Ailey Student Performance Group, Kamaria performed in Ronald K. Brown's work Dancing Spirit, and in Pessoa Melhor by Tina Bush. She also learned Ailey repertory works such as, “I Been Buked,” “Didn’t My Lord Deliver Daniel,” “Rocka My Soul,” “The Lark Ascending,” and “Night Creature,” under the direction of Mr. Freddie Moore. Kamaria is currently working as a freelance dancer and actress and is excited to be teaching both competition and recreational classes at NYPAC.
